The lake moderates summer season warmth a bit, yet it also draws wetness into fall and spring. Winters are cool and prolonged, and the chilly water entering your heating system can run 35 to 45 degrees Fahrenheit. That large delta from inlet to setpoint temperature means your heater functions harder for more months of the year. Gas designs cycle more frequently. Electric aspects run longer sessions. Tankless systems are pushed to the upper side of their circulation rankings when 2 fixtures open at once.
Hard water substances the stress. Several Chicago areas test at moderate to high solidity, which increases scale buildup on electric elements and gas-fired warmth transfer surface areas. I have actually drained pipes storage tanks where the lower 6 inches were clogged with crunchy mineral sediment, cutting effective capability and concealing thermostat problems. Cold air seepage is one more perpetrator, especially in basements with older single-pane windows or breezy bulkhead doors. Combustion home appliances need air, however excessive unchecked air chills the tank and flue, increases condensation, and triggers periodic flame-sensing faults.
If your hot water heater is near an exterior wall surface or in a garage, the impacts appear quicker. Burners corrosion. Air vent connectors drip. Condensate swimming pools where it should not. Prepare for assessment and solution tempo that respects these truths. A heating system that would certainly run 8 to ten years in a mild environment might require interest by year 6 here.
Most failings provide warnings. You simply need to recognize them and act. A few field notes:
A warm water supply that turns from warm to hot and back recommends a failing thermostat or clogged blending shutoff. On gas units, irregular temperature usually starts after debris has blanketed all-time low, producing locations that confuse the control.
Popping, rolling, or a gravelly audio throughout burner cycles often indicates range and debris. The sound is heavy steam popping below layers of mineral buildup, which additionally takes effectiveness. In worst cases the grumbling shakes apart dip tubes and anode rods.
Rust-tinted hot water that gets rid of after a couple of minutes usually indicates an anode pole has been consumed and the tank is starting to wear away. If the discoloration appears on both cold and hot, look upstream at the building's piping, but do not disregard the heating system without pulling the anode for inspection.
Drips near the temperature and pressure safety valve can be misleading. If the valve cries just during a home heating cycle after that quits, thermal development might be driving pressure past the valve's limit. Chicago homes with shut systems or check valves on the water meter commonly require a properly sized development container. If the valve cries constantly, replace it water heater servicing near me and examination system pressure.
Intermittent warm water on a tankless unit when you open up a single low-flow faucet can show the minimum circulation sensing unit isn't being activated. Mineral scale in the warm exchanger is an usual reason. Don't maintain increasing the temperature level to compensate, you'll create a scald danger and still obtain warm water.
Gas smell, scorch marks, or soot around the burner compartment suggests shut it down and call a professional. In older basements with dust and animal hair, I often locate flame rollout evidence from clogged burning air intakes.

I don't make use of a stringent age cutoff, yet age matters. Many conventional glass-lined tanks last 8 to 12 years when reasonably maintained. In systems with overlooked anodes or severe water conditions, 6 to 8 years is common. At the 10-year mark, even with a clean burner and sound controls, interior tank wear comes to be the coin throw you will not like. If the tank itself leakages, substitute is non-negotiable. No sealer or epoxy is more than a temporary bandage.
For repair work candidates, I check out element expenses, gain access to, and anticipated perspective. Changing gas control shutoffs, thermocouples, igniters, or thermostats typically makes sense for younger devices. So does switching a stopped working burner on an electric model. Anode poles are low-cost insurance coverage, and I have changed them on storage tanks as old as year 9 when the inside still looked good. However if the heater setting up is worn away, the flue baffle is distorted, or you can not isolate the leakage without pressurizing, I nudge home owners toward replacement.
Efficiency gains commonly tip the equilibrium. Newer gas or crossbreed electric models utilize less power per gallon supplied, and tankless systems have improved modulating controls that react far better to Chicago's cool inlet water. If your existing heating unit is undersized, changing with the proper ability or a tankless system solves both reliability and comfort.
A well-sized system does not chase after peak draw, it meets it without throwing away gas the various other 23 hours. Sizing gets trickier when a home has an older whirlpool bathtub, a multi-head shower, or a cellar apartment or condo with an extra bath.
For tanks, complete bathroom matter, occupancy, and component routines drive the selection. A house of 4 with 2 full bathrooms and typical early morning overlap rarely regrets a 50-gallon gas container if the recovery price is solid. A 40-gallon version can help self-displined routines, but if both showers run and laundry begins, it will fail. Electric containers require larger abilities to match the recovery of gas. I commonly spec 65 to 80 gallons for all-electric households with two or even more baths.
For tankless, match the system to the chilliest anticipated inbound temperature level and simultaneous circulation. In Chicago wintertimes, plan for a temperature level rise of 70 to 85 levels. 2 showers plus a sink could require 6 to 8 gallons per minute at that rise. Suppliers list flow capacity at specific delta-T values. Read those tables, not simply the heading GPM. If room enables, some two-flats take advantage of 2 smaller tankless devices in parallel as opposed to one oversized system, which boosts redundancy and modulates a lot more effectively on low draws.
There is no generally ideal option. Your gas line dimension, airing vent course, electric capability, and space design identify what's practical. After that the math of power rates and your use patterns complete the picture.
Traditional gas storage tank hot water heater sit in the sweet place of expense, simple installation, and dependable recuperation. They know to examiners and service techs. If you have a respectable chimney or a direct-vent path, they function well in many Chicago basements. They are sensitive to cosmetics air and airing vent condition, which is why you need to inspect the flue frequently for deterioration or ice dams near the cap.
High-efficiency gas with power air licensed water heater installation Chicago vent or condensing styles uses PVC venting and can be more efficient, particularly when you can't rely upon a stonework chimney. They require a proper condensate drainpipe line that won't ice up. The vent runs need to be pitched to drain pipes, and the discontinuation must be sited to stay clear of snow drift zones.
Electric storage tanks are less complex mechanically, with no combustion or airing vent to bother with. They can be superb in apartments or structures without gas. The compromise is healing speed and electric tons. If your panel is maxed out currently, including a large electric heating system might require a solution upgrade.
Hybrid heatpump water heaters shine in removed homes with adequate space and moderate ambient temperatures. They draw heat from the surrounding air and are very effective. In Chicago basements, they still function, yet they cool down and evaporate the room. That can be an advantage in summertime, a downside in winter. Clearances, condensate handling, and sound matter, particularly if the device is near a living location. I've installed hybrids in utility room where the clothes dryer's waste warm assists, but in tiny mechanical closets they can struggle.
Tankless gas systems free up floor area and supply endless warm water within their circulation limitations. They are delicate to water high quality and call for normal descaling. Airing vent is usually sealed and sidewall-terminated, which typically streamlines flue concerns. They do need sufficient gas supply, sometimes upsizing the line to 3/4 inch or larger. Correctly installed and kept, they last a long period of time and maintain expenses predictable.
Venting is where many DIY attempts go sidewards. Older two-flats and bungalows frequently share a chimney flue in between the hot water heater and an atmospheric heating system. If the furnace obtains replaced with a high-efficiency version that vents via PVC, the water heater ends up alone in a too-large smokeshaft. That alters draft characteristics and threats condensation inside the stonework. I have determined flue gas temperature levels that drop as well swiftly, pooling acidic condensate in linings. If you go this route, consider a correctly sized steel lining or switch the heating system to a power-vent or direct-vent model.
Chicago's allowing process for hot water heater installment is uncomplicated when you follow code and offer standard documents. Expect gas pressure examinations for new or revised lines, combustion air computations if you are sticking with atmospheric appliances, and evaluation of TPR discharge piping. In older buildings, inspectors likewise check out bonding and grounding of steel water lines. Organizing is much easier midweek and outdoors holiday weeks. If your structure is an apartment, factor in board approvals and lift bookings for relocating tanks.
Access shapes labor time. Yard units with narrow gangways and reduced stairwell transforms limitation storage tank size simply due to the fact that you can't literally steer a larger cyndrical tube. I have actually had work where a 50-gallon container had to be taken apart to eliminate, then we moved to a tankless to stay clear of future gain access to migraines. Yearly solution beats shock failures. In our environment, the adhering to tempo jobs. Drain pipes a couple of gallons from the storage tank every 6 months to flush sediment. Complete flushes are ideal if the valve is robust, however I have seen old plastic drainpipe valves snap. If the shutoff feels lightweight, a partial drain and refill is more secure. On electric tanks, eliminate power first and inspect component resistance with a multimeter while you're there.
Inspect and replace the anode rod every 2 to 3 years. In high-hardness areas, magnesium anodes dissolve swiftly. An aluminum-zinc anode can slow odor concerns from sulfur bacteria and lasts a bit longer. If you don't have overhead clearance, utilize a fractional anode. When anodes are ignored, the container becomes the sacrificial steel, and failing accelerates.
For gas designs, vacuum cleaner dust and dust from the burner area. Clean flame-sensing poles delicately with a fine rough pad. Inspect that the fire is steady and mostly blue with distinct cones. Lazy yellow fires indicate poor burning or obstructed air. Verify that the draft hood is drawing by holding a smoke resource near it while the burner runs. If smoke splashes out, quit and resolve venting.
Tankless devices require yearly descaling in most Chicago communities. Make use of a pump, pipes, and a descaling remedy to circulate through the warmth exchanger. Tidy inlet filters. Validate the condensate neutralizer media is still efficient on condensing versions. I have seen disregarded tankless devices keep up half the expected flow due to the fact that the exchanger was lined with mineral crust.
Expansion storage tanks deserve a pressure check too. With the system cool and pressure happy, the development tank's air side must match your home's fixed water pressure, usually 50 to 60 psi. A waterlogged development container develops problem TPR discharges and reduces the life of shutoffs and gaskets downstream.
Some problems are risk-free to examine yourself, like inspecting the breaker, relighting a pilot per the handbook, or flushing debris. Others necessitate a pro. Gas leaks, flue backdrafting, blister marks, and recurring TPR discharges drop in that classification. So do brand-new electric runs for hybrid or large electrical containers and any kind of alteration to gas lines.
An excellent service check out isn't just a quick swap of a component. Anticipate a technology to check gas stress, clock the meter if required, gauge burning or element existing, confirm draft, and inspect for indicators of dampness. Costs differ by gain access to, brand, guarantee, and code requirements. A straightforward repair service like a thermocouple or igniter on a gas tank could land in a modest array, while a control valve or electric element could be higher. Full hot water heater setup in Chicago for a common climatic gas container typically includes the device, brand-new flex connectors, drip leg, TPR piping to code, authorization, and haul-away of the old tank. Include expenses for a brand-new chimney liner if called for, or for a power-vent design with lengthy vent runs and condensate drainpipe configuration.
Tankless installations have a larger spread. If the gas line must be upsized and the air vent tankless water heater service Chicago path pierced through stonework with a future, the labor rises. Descaling valves and seclusion packages include expense ahead of time yet conserve running expense later on. Hybrid heat pumps cost greater than typical electric containers, and you might require a condensate pump, vibration isolation pads, and potentially a small air duct package to maximize airflow.

In an older brick cottage with a sound smokeshaft and a family of four, a 50-gallon atmospheric gas container continues to be a trusted, economical choice, offered the chimney is lined and the cellar isn't starved for air. Include a correctly sized expansion tank and schedule annual flushes.
In a garden system with limited gain access to and just one bathroom, a compact tankless can free space and take care of two fixtures at once if sized correctly for winter inlet water. Strategy a descaling routine and set up isolation valves from day one.
In a condominium with no gas, an 80-gallon electric tank provides comfortable recuperation if the panel can support it. If the wardrobe is tight and you want performance, a crossbreed heat pump works if you approve a cooler storage room and configure condensate appropriately. I have actually seen locals appreciate the dehumidification effect in summer.
For two-flat proprietors who supply warm water to occupants, redundancy issues. Two tool tankless devices in parallel with a controller give flexibility. If one fails, the various other maintains standard service while you wait on parts. This arrangement also regulates better at reduced demand than a solitary extra-large unit.
Before the first tough freeze, stroll the outside. If your heater vents through a sidewall, inspect the discontinuation for insect nests or particles. Validate the termination is high enough above grade to stay clear of snow clog. Inside, confirm that the condensate lines on power-vent or condensing systems are sloped and that catches contain water to stop exhaust recirculation.
During long cold snaps, listen for brand-new rattles or adjustments in heater audio. Sudden increases in burner sound or extended shooting cycles often associate flue restrictions or hefty debris motion. On extremely windy days, sidewall-vented units can short-cycle from pressure disruptions near the air vent. Correct air vent discontinuation placement decreases this; adding a wind-resistant cap can help.
In springtime, humidity climbs and basement wetness climbs. Look for rust on copper-to-steel shifts and at the nipple areas in addition to the container. I frequently see early rust at these joints from small sweating, not from leakages. A simple wipe-down and evaluation regular as soon as a month tells you a lot.
A cool mount is more than tidy piping. It suggests right burning air estimations, vent pitch, gas sizing, dielectric seclusion between different metals, and a drip leg on the gas line. It implies the TPR discharge does not run uphill which the pan under the heating system, if utilized, has a drain to someplace that can take care of water. It likewise means reasonable conversation about water top quality. In some homes, a point-of-entry softener can add years to the system. In others, a straightforward range prevention cartridge upstream of a tankless unit is enough.

The cost to install a water heater in Chicago typically ranges from $800 to $2,500, depending on the type, size, and labor. Tankless water heaters are generally more expensive than traditional tank models. Additional factors like plumbing modifications or permits can increase the total cost.
The average cost of a water heater in the USA ranges from $300 to $1,500, depending on size and type. Traditional tank water heaters are usually less expensive than tankless or high-efficiency models. Installation and labor costs are extra and vary by region.
Rheem is widely recognized as one of the top water heater brands in the United States. Other leading brands include A.O. Smith, Bradford White, and Bosch. Brand preference often depends on reliability, efficiency, and warranty offerings.
Heating costs in Chicago vary by home size and fuel type, but the average monthly heating bill ranges from $100 to $300 during winter. Natural gas is typically the most cost-effective option, while electricity and oil can be more expensive. Efficiency of the heating system also significantly affects costs.
Yes, a permit is generally required to replace a water heater in Chicago. This ensures that the installation meets building codes and safety standards. Licensed plumbers are typically responsible for obtaining the necessary permit.
Yes, Costco sells water heaters, primarily online and in some warehouse locations. They offer various sizes and types, including tank and tankless models. Availability may vary by region.
Installing a standard tank water heater typically costs between $800 and $1,500, including labor. Costs vary based on size, model, and any required plumbing or electrical modifications. Tankless systems generally cost more to install.
A 50-gallon water heater usually costs between $400 and $900 for the unit alone. Installation costs can add $300 to $800, depending on labor and any additional plumbing work. Tankless water heaters of similar capacity are more expensive.
The four main types of water heaters are tank (storage) heaters, tankless (on-demand) heaters, heat pump water heaters, and solar water heaters. Tank heaters store heated water, while tankless units heat water on demand. Heat pumps and solar models use energy-efficient methods for heating water.
The lifespan of a water heater depends on its type and maintenance. Tank water heaters typically last 8 to 12 years, while tankless models can last 15 to 20 years. Regular maintenance can extend the life of any water heater.
The cheapest water heaters to install are typically standard tank water heaters. They have lower upfront costs and simpler installation requirements compared to tankless or high-efficiency models. However, operating costs may be higher than more efficient options.
In Chicago, homeowners can generally perform minor repairs, cosmetic improvements, or maintenance without a permit. This includes tasks like painting, flooring replacement, and some electrical or plumbing repairs that do not alter the system. Any work involving new installations or major system changes usually requires a permit.
